Dyson in Malmesbury has been given the employer of the year award by Wiltshire Fire Service for supporting the Malmesbury retained fire crew.
Three personnel from the station are currently employed by Dyson and have permission to leave the workplace to give fire and medical cover for Malmesbury and the surrounding areas.
A spokesman for Wiltshire Fire Service said: “On many occasions during the daytime, the Malmesbury appliance has been crewed mainly by Dyson employees.
“The fact that the crew has provided uninterrupted cover for almost seven years, without the appliance ever being unavailable because of insufficient crew, is in part down to the company’s on-going support.”
Peter Richardson, Dyson Chief Operating Officer said the company was pleased to support the service.
He said: “We’re proud of Paul Wright, Chris Harvey and Andy Mill’s vital contribution to the local community as retained firefighters.
“This award is a tribute to their bravery and commitment in carrying out this essential work.
“We’re delighted to be able to support them.”
